Birmingham, England, ENG — Patrick Roberts struck early to hand Birmingham City a hard-fought Championship victory over Queens Park Rangers at St. Andrew's Stadium, with the hosts defending resolutely to secure all three points.
GOALS:- 6' Patrick Roberts - Birmingham City
STANDOUT PLAYERS:- Birmingham City: Patrick Roberts - Early decisive goal that settled the contest- Queens Park Rangers: No standout performer - unable to find a response to Birmingham's opener
KEY STAT: Birmingham City's goal came inside the opening six minutes, forcing Queens Park Rangers to chase the match for the remaining 84-plus minutes without reward.
